MARKET BASKET MUTINY: Corporate Greed Take Heed

The Market Basket Mutiny has got to be the most effective workers strike since the historic labor revolts of the 1920s and 30s, and it's swiftly brought a four-billion-dollar, tri-state grocery chain to its knees. So why aren't the national news corporations covering it?

After all, at the heart of this larger-than-life dispute between employees and management lies all the major elements of a bestselling story: A longstanding family feud, a sinister board of directors, a hostile takeover and ousted CEO, and a David versus Goliath struggle that, rightly so, sees the 'little guy' ably winning.

Mom and Pop (and Uncle Mike):

Early in the 20th century, newly-landed immigrants Athanasios (Arthur) and Efrosini Demoulas opened a deli in Lowell Massachusetts. Together the Greek couple successfully sold lamb there for decades until retiring in 1954 and handing off their still-small but thriving enterprise to favored sons, George and Mike. 

Fifteen years and 15 stores after that, the two Demoulas brothers were well on their way to snagging the American Dream and creating the multi-billion-dollar grocery business known today as "Market Basket."

Steubenville Rape Scandal Broadens as Warrants to Search School are Issued

The Steubenville rape scandal is by no means over just because two convicted star players from Big Red's famed football team have begun serving their sentences.
As promised within only hours of the March verdict being read which pronounced both teens from the self-named "Rape Crew" guilty of sexual asault and other offenses, the Ohio state attorney general has continued his probe into the exact circumstances that led to an under-aged girl's drugging and prolonged attack in the summer of 2012.
 
As part of that ongoing investigation, a grand jury was convened on April 15th this year, immediately followed up by the issuance of search warrants to seize computers and electronic documents from the Steubenville City School district and its various school board members.
 
Boxes of paperwork and other physical proofs were additionally removed from the premises this past Thursday, in an inquery that's bound to extend far beyond merely identifying the students and parents who knew of and/or witnessed the girl's assault and failed to report it, but to those school officials who thereafter may have been involved in an active cover up.
 
The fact that a computer forensics firm was also said to have been served search warrants may imply the degree to which such illegal concealment was actually carried. Spokespersons for that company refused to answer repeated requests by reporters for them to elaborate on what police were looking for at their facility. 
 
In response to inquiries concerning the search of school grounds and offices, Steubenville's Board of Education said that: "Steubenville City Schools was issued a search warrant by the Ohio Attorney General's Office on Thursday, April 25, 2013. We have been from the beginning, and are continuing, to fully cooperate with authorities in this investigation."
 
But only time will tell whether this is a true or false statement.
 
The grand jury is scheduled to begin hearing testimony in the Steubenville rape scandal on April 30th. It is estimated that approximately 40 citizens so far can expect to be summoned to testify and submit to the jury's questioning.
